Selecting a pediatric billing partner requires evaluating capabilities far beyond standard adult evaluation and management (E/M) processing. Pediatric revenue cycle management (RCM) involves navigating age-based coding matrixes, complex vaccine administration pricing, state-specific Medicaid/CHIP fee schedules, and distinct screening guidelines.

1. Pediatric-Specific Coding & Clinical Expertise

Pediatric coding requires exact precision due to age-dependent CPT ranges and multi-service visits:

  • Preventive vs. Sick Visits: Ensure the company understands how to append Modifier 25 correctly when an acute issue is addressed during a routine well-child exam.

  • Developmental & Behavioral Screenings: Verify experience in properly billing standardized tools like ASQ-3, M-CHAT, PHQ-9, and Vanderbilt assessments (CPT codes 96110 and 96127).

  • Age-Specific CPT Rules: Confirm coders understand automatic age-bracket cutoffs (e.g., CPT 99381 vs. 99382) to avoid premature claim rejections.

2. Immunization Management & NDC Accuracy

Vaccines represent one of the largest capital expenses for pediatric practices. A qualified billing partner must excel at:

  • Component-Based Administration: Correctly applying CPT 90460 (first component) and +90461 (additional components) for combination vaccines when provider counseling occurs.

  • National Drug Code (NDC) Crosswalking: Ensuring exact 11-digit NDC formatting (including proper leading zeros) matches the physical drug product and lot number administered.

  • Vaccines for Children (VFC) Compliance: Billing state-supplied VFC vaccines with proper modifier indicators (e.g., Modifier SL) so that only administration fees are billed to Medicaid.

3. State Medicaid, CHIP, & Managed Care Proficiency

Because children make up a significant portion of Medicaid and Children’s Health Insurance Program (CHIP) enrollees, your billing partner must demonstrate:

  • State Fee Schedule Knowledge: Complete familiarity with local Medicaid rates, prior authorization rules, and EPSDT (Early and Periodic Screening, Diagnostic, and Treatment) guidelines.

  • Managed Care Organization (MCO) Carve-Outs: Understanding how specific state Medicaid MCOs process behavioral screenings, vision tests, and hearing checks.

4. Technology Integration & Performance Transparency

A reliable medical billing company functions as an extension of your front office:

  • EHR/PM Software Compatibility: Seamless connection with your existing Electronic Health Record system to prevent double data entry and charge drop errors.

  • Clean Claim Rates & A/R Turnaround: Look for vendors achieving a 95%+ clean-claim pass rate and holding average A/R under 30 to 40 days.

  • Active Denial Management: Demand a structured process for working denials, filing timely appeals, and identifying root causes rather than writing off unpaid claims.
